Drainage division 2009 wetland system extents

Drainage division Total area
(ha)
Wetland area by system Total
wetland area
(ha)
artificial and highly modified intertidal (saltmarsh, saltflats, mangroves) (natural) intertidal (saltmarsh, saltflats, mangroves) (slightly modified) lacustrine (natural) lacustrine (slightly modified) lacustrine (unknown degree of modification) palustrine (natural) palustrine (slightly modified) riverine
Total 172,795,463 303,191 1,088,017 4,021 514,022 38,465 62 2,842,566 82,294 2,583,693 7,456,332
Bulloo 5,203,638 402 20,396 128 149,875 271 23,339 194,412
Gulf 45,317,909 16,591 649,474 4,460 8,624 11 555,791 3,656 910,175 2,148,781
Lake Eyre 50,994,021 7,639 443,735 3,302 2 1,596,190 1,453 777,635 2,829,957
Murray Darling 26,254,125 89,850 23,548 4,785 207,076 10,989 135,694 471,942
North East Coast 45,025,770 188,709 438,543 4,021 21,883 21,626 49 333,634 65,924 736,851 1,811,240

Note that these totals may be lower than the Queensland totals due to incomplete coverage of drainage divisions.

Areas do not include marine or estuarine waters but do include estuarine wetland vegetation
(e.g. mangroves and tidal flats).

All statistics are approximate and generated based on data transformed to a customised Albers equal-area projection, thus allowing wetland extent change for different regions of Queensland to be comparable.

Areas may change over time as mapping approaches improve.

Totals may not match the sum of individually displayed figures due to the rounding of displayed figures.
